Giza Pyramids
The Pyramids of Giza are the only surviving wonder of the Seven Wonders of the Ancient World and one of the most famous monuments globally. The three main pyramids are the Pyramid of Khufu, the Pyramid of Khafre, and the Pyramid of Menkaure.
Queen's Pyramids
Explore smaller pyramids, where the wives and relatives of the pharaohs were buried, along with labor villages, temples, and tombs.
Great Sphinx of Giza
Marvel at the Great Sphinx, a giant limestone statue carved to represent a lion with a human head. Originally painted red ochre and featuring a chin beard, the Sphinx has stood the test of time and remains one of Egypt's iconic symbols.

Egyptian Museum of Antiquities
Continue your tour with a visit to the Egyptian Museum, home to over 25,000 artifacts from ancient Egypt. The museum boasts a remarkable collection, including treasures from King Tutankhamun’s tomb, which were discovered by Howard Carter in 1922.
